Historical & Cultural Background
Hajar is an Arabic name often associated with strength and resilience. It is also linked to the biblical figure Hagar, who is recognized in both Islamic and Judeo-Christian traditions. The name is used in various cultures influenced by Arabic language and heritage.

U.S. Historical Usage
The name Hajar was first seen in the United States in 1981. Hajar has ranked as high as #1316 nationally, which occurred in 2010, and has been most popular in New York, California, Pennsylvania, and Illinois. In the past 5 years the name Hajar has been trending up compared to the previous 5 years.
